Former Oasis singer plays impromptu pub gig

Just imagine.

Your regular Friday night down at the pub, and former Oasis singer Liam Gallagher gets up and plays some tunes.

It happened quite by accident last Friday night at a Stockport, UK watering hole.

The BBC reports Gallagher dropped into the Town Bar in Heaton Moor after visiting his mother and dropping off his Christmas presents.

Liam reportedly chatted with regulars and posed for photographs before picking up a guitar offered by a fan who wanted it autographed.

To the crowd’s delight, Liam performed Oasis and John Lennon classics with Primal Scream bassist Mani.

"It was definitely a different evening," said regular Jamie Entwistle.

Entwistle had rushed to the bar after his girlfriend, who is a friend of its licensee, saw an entry on her friend's Facebook page saying the star had called in.

Jamie said that one young fan returned with a guitar after asking the star to autograph it; in return, Gallagher asked to play it.

Drinkers were treated to several numbers, including the John Lennon classic "Instant Karma."

Gallagher is in the process of launching his new band, Beady Eye, whose debut album, “Different Gear, Still Speeding,” is due February 28.
